Title :
A SIMO System of Digital Transmission Through the Ionospheric Channel

Abstract :
This paper presents a SIMO system of trans horizon transmission through the ionospheric channel in the HF band (3- 30 MHz). The technical challenge is to increase significantly the data transfer rate if compared with standard modems (typically 4.8 kbits/s in a 3 kHz bandwidth). A multi channel receiving system is connected to an original array of collocated antennas : this device appears as polarization sensitive and, consequently, makes the separation of the incident multi paths efficient though there is no spatial diversity. A blind spatio temporal equalization, based on the Constant Modulus Algorithm (CMA), balances the distortions of the spectrum in an extended bandwidth of 9 kHz. An experimental radio link has been tested with a range of 1300 km. The corresponding results underline the improvement of the bit transfer rate which attains 30 kbits/s in a 9 kHz bandwidth resorting to a 16 QAM waveform.
